Transaction 86d9ee24f987c99498d537a5d76465e9d6644af181af23dc687c132fcdd452d7
1 Input
1 Output
-
86d9ee24f987c99498d537a5d76465e9d6644af181af23dc687c132fcdd452d7:0
- value
- 361392
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d7babb5071b6f0281c0d3070bef1150314a7a259 OP_EQUAL
- address
- 3MMgu8fgHCNYcbCfdYWLTC64DhdhGx3vaz